People tend to tell stories chronologically. Newswriting style is not sequential. The upside down pyramid transforms narration on its head. Photo a bottom-side-up triangular: the broad base stands for one of the most newsworthy info, and the slim tip the least newsworthythat's the inverted pyramid. It puts the most crucial or juiciest details on top of the story; the remainder of the information is provided in order of descending significance.


If it's a record about a conference, for instance, look for the keynote speaker's primary point, decisions taken, record-breaking presence, or some various other newsworthy information. To begin by saying X culture held its annual conference on X day at X isn't information; that lead can have been written months before the meeting.

(And speaking of the when and where, when an e-newsletter is appearing months after a meeting, it's not necessary to provide the day; just the month or perhaps the season is sufficient.) Newswriting commonly doesn't express viewpoint unless it's connected to a source. Of course, we don't have to be so meticulous about saying Northwestern is excellent, however opinions that individuals could object to ought to be attributed.


A person's complete very first name or both initials must be utilized on first referencenot just a single preliminary. It should not be assumed that every viewers knows that the person is; she or he ought to be identified in a manner that's relevant to the write-up. In subtitles, it's not necessary to use a middle first if it's already been utilized in the message.


Newswriting is generally in the third individual. If there is engaging factor to utilize very first or second person, don't jar readers by abrupt buttons of person. Headlines should be short and ideally stylish. They ought to appear of info in the body of the message and not present brand-new details.

According to the linked here Culture of Professional Reporters (SPJ) Code of Ethics, journalists assume four key obligations, consisting of: to seek fact and record it, lessen injury, act separately, and be accountable and clear.


News Report TodayNews Report Today
Journalists need to share the truth in every style and give context to avoid misstating details. Moral reporters need to avoid clickbait headings that plan to oversimplify or misconstrue the truth. In enhancement to offering quality, reporters should always confirm resources and look for reliability and impartiality. Journalism principles is established on the idea that people are worthy of respect and reality.
